Transaction 95e447a79171f72de90238f15730e25825fda5da7d2e756596b5ff75cea5ca33
2 Input
2 Outputs
- 95e447a79171f72de90238f15730e25825fda5da7d2e756596b5ff75cea5ca33:0
- 95e447a79171f72de90238f15730e25825fda5da7d2e756596b5ff75cea5ca33:1
value 17467662
address 1QCzHpUFeaHDU6eoWoB61UZextAvVymo3M
value 150822
address 1EgnVZ3C9ebFUHabDRdyx6E9DUJXKdgz6R